Some examples of conditions that decrease HDL cholesterol levels include:

  • Liver disease
  • Taking certain drugs such as corticosteroids
  • Chronic kidney disease
  • Lupus
  • Diabetes

How the HDL cholesterol Test Is Done :

When your doctor recommends a HDL cholesterol test, you'll likely undergo a simple blood draw specifically targeting the measurement of HDL cholesterol. A pathologist, a specialist in studying diseases, will collect a small blood sample from your veins using a needle. Your HDL cholesterol test results will typically be available within a few hours after this procedure.
